Abstract: The project is intended to reduce a major portion of unrecyclable materials especially paper and plastics are left uncollected from domestic wastes due to lack of efficient and economical waste sorting mechanism. This project is designed to segregate plastic and papers which would be the pioneering step for recycling. LDR sensor has been used to detect opaque or non-opaque objects. Webcam is used to capture the image of the object. Images captured by the webcam are processed to recognize the object. Different object with various shapes and size are used for experimentation process. Output from both LDR sensor and camera will be used to rotate the bin to its respective position to recover the object. The developed vision system is trained and tested in a controlled lighting environment. Experimental results validate the effectiveness of the developed system.
